The deltoid ligament complex provides stability to the inside of the ankle, and when injured, can lead to pain and instability in the ankle. This article will discuss the anatomy of the deltoid ligament, how the deltoid ligament is commonly injured, and the general approach for treating a sprained deltoid ligament.
